Founder Dr. Faraj Edher Prosthodontist DDS · MSc · Dip. Pros · FRCD(C) Dr. Edher grew up in Vancouver and, from the very beginning, has been driven by uncompromising quality in everything he does. He graduated top of his dental class at the University of Sharjah, was awarded the Most Outstanding Student Award, and founded one of the largest dental student associations in the world, taking it to an international level. He returned home to Vancouver to complete his Master's in Craniofacial Sciences and clinical specialization in Prosthodontics at the University of British Columbia, again finishing at the top of his program, and became a Fellow of the Royal College of Dentists of Canada. Since 2017, Dr. Edher has practiced as a full-time clinician across British Columbia, treating thousands of patients and pioneering the integration of digital technology into clinical workflows. Your Orthodontist Dr. Dalia Taher Certified Specialist in Orthodontics and Dentofacial Orthopedics Dr. Taher is a certified specialist in Orthodontics and Dentofacial Orthopedics, with a practice focused on adult orthodontics. Her approach combines precision treatment planning with a focus on how orthodontic movement supports the patient's broader smile goals, not just alignment in isolation. At Transcend, Dr. Taher works alongside our prosthodontist and periodontist, coordinating care for patients who need orthodontics as part of a smile makeover, reconstruction, or implant plan.

What makes Transcend different from a general dental office?
Transcend is a multi-specialty practice. Our team includes prosthodontists, a periodontist, and an orthodontist. Every case is planned and delivered by specialists, not general dentists. We also have an in-house dental laboratory, which means your restorations are designed and crafted in the same building where you're treated, with direct collaboration between your specialist and our lab team.
Do I need a referral to see a specialist?
No. Patients can come to us directly. No referral is needed. That said, we're also happy to work alongside your general dentist and keep them informed throughout your care.
How do I know which specialist I need?
You don't need to know beforehand. During your consultation, we'll evaluate your situation and recommend the right specialist, or combination of specialists, based on your needs and goals.
Do you treat children?
Our practice focuses primarily on adult patients. In certain cases, such as a child who has broken a front tooth or needs specialist-level care from a prosthodontist, periodontist, or orthodontist, we're happy to help. Our orthodontist's practice is focused on adult orthodontics.
Do you offer virtual consultations?
Yes. Virtual consultations are available for anyone who would like one, and are especially helpful for patients traveling from out of town. We can evaluate your situation, discuss your goals, and develop a preliminary plan before you visit in person.
Do you see patients from outside Vancouver?
Yes. Patients travel to Transcend from across Canada and around the world. Our concierge team can assist with scheduling, accommodations, and transportation to make your visit seamless.
Do you handle dental emergencies?
Our practice is focused on planned specialist care rather than emergency dentistry. If you're an existing patient and experience an urgent issue, please contact us directly. Otherwise, we recommend reaching out to your general dentist for emergency care.
What happens at the first consultation?
Your consultation is 60 to 90 minutes, unhurried and thorough. One of our specialists will examine your teeth, gums, and bite, take any necessary imaging, and discuss your goals. You'll leave with a clear, personalized treatment plan.
